Rohra

Rohra is a village located in Boarijor subdivision of Godda district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 55km away from sub-district headquarter Boarijor (tehsildar office) and 31km away from district headquarter Godda. As per 2009 stats, Devipur is the gram panchayat of Rohra village.

About Rohra

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rohra is 356228. The village spans a total geographical area of 348 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 814147. Boarijor is nearest town to Rohra village for all major economic activities.

Population of Rohra

Below is a concise population overview of Rohra as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 593 295 298
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 119 55 64
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 592 294 298
Literate Population 198 140 58
Illiterate Population 395 155 240

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rohra village:

  • The total population of Rohra village is around 593, including approximately 295 males and 298 females, with a sex ratio of 1010 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 119 children aged 0–6 years in Rohra village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Rohra village has 592 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Rohra village is about 33.39%, with male literacy at 47.46% and female literacy at 19.46%.
  • There are around 129 households in Rohra village.

Connectivity of Rohra

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rohra. As per the 2011 stats, Rohra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
